Understanding Your Grief: Exploring Effective Therapy Approaches

Grief is a complex and deeply personal experience. It can manifest in countless ways, leaving individuals feeling lost. Seeking support during this challenging time is crucial for healing and moving forward. Therapy offers a safe click here and supportive space to understand your grief, develop healthy coping mechanisms, and ultimately find hope amidst loss.

There are various therapy approaches that can be effective in addressing grief. Some common methods include:

* **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T):** CBT helps identify and modify negative thought patterns and behaviors associated with grief. It equips individuals with practical tools to manage their emotions and navigate difficult situations.

* **Grief Counseling:** Grief counselors specialize in providing individualized support for those grieving a loss. They offer a listening ear, empathy, and guidance as you work through your pain.

* **Group Therapy:** Sharing your experience with others who are going through similar situations can be profoundly healing. Group therapy provides a sense of community, understanding, and support.

Finding the right therapy approach depends on your individual needs and preferences. It's important to speak with a qualified therapist who has experience working with grief and can create a plan that feels suitable for you.
